1 Corinthians 12-16: Of First Importance

For what I received I passed on to you as of first importance: that Christ died for our sins according to the Scriptures, that he was buried, that he was raised on the third day according to the Scriptures, and that he appeared to Peter, and then to the Twelve.After that, he appeared to more than five hundred of the brothers at the same time, most of whom are still living, though some have fallen asleep. Then he appeared to James, then to all the apostles,and last of all he appeared to me also, as to one abnormally born. - 1 Cor. 5: 3-8: 

This is the message of most importance.  Among the hustle and bustle of this season, the trappings and the trimmings, the giving and receiving, we overlook the gift of most importance.  God appeared.  He appeared in the flesh, he died for our sins, he was buried, he was raised and he appeared to the twelve, to hundreds of others and he appeared to Paul.

He has appeared to countless others down through the ages.  He has appeared in word and in deed.  He appears when we least expect it and certainly when we least deserve it, but he appears.  The vision of him and his truth becomes seared in our memory.  It is more than we can describe and  it keeps our faith alive. This is the true gift this time of year, he has appeared.  He appeared and we are forever changed.  Love is here.  We love him because he first loved us.  Everything Paul said about Christ is true. This is the message of first importance.
